Catalog description

Class Hours: 3 Lab/Discussion: 0 Credits: 3 Description: Beginning modern dance technique. An introduction to the beginning elements of the choreographic process. Examines the historical development and cultural influences on the changing philosophies of modern dance performance. Performance of creative work required.
